Formula and Step-by-Step

grams ÷ 340g/cup × 236.588 = milliliters
  1. Start with 459.87 grams of molasses
  2. 1 cup of molasses = 340g
  3. 459.87g ÷ 340g/cup = 1.35 cups × 236.588 = 320.00 milliliters

The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.

Weighing molasses on a kitchen scale is strongly recommended. It is thick and sticky, so it clings to measuring vessels. If you must measure by volume, lightly oil the measuring cup first so it slides out cleanly.
Temperature has a minimal effect on most cooking liquids. The density of molasses changes slightly with temperature, but the difference is usually less than 1-2% between refrigerator and room temperature. This conversion assumes room temperature.
